Special-application trucks are attracting increased buyer interest on Bauer Media Group’s truck classifieds network

 

Terminal trucks, vintage trucks and water trucks experienced the biggest year-on-year (YoY) increases in enquiries on the Bauer Media Group truck classifieds network in the period January 1-May 18, 2020, exclusive new data reveals.

Almost 6,000 trucks – from beavertails to water carriers – are currently advertised for sale across the network comprising BusNews.com.au, Fullyloaded.com.au, OwnerDriver.com.au and TradeTrucks.com.au.

Enquiries on terminal trucks jumped 78 per cent in the period compared to the same time last year; ahead of vintage trucks (+75 per cent), water trucks (+62 per cent), catering trucks (+60 per cent), and tow trucks (+60 per cent).

Round out the top 10 most-enquired upon truck types were vacuum tanker trucks (+58 per cent), spreaders (+55 per cent), ex-military trucks (+50 per cent), street sweepers (+43 per cent), and hook-lift and logging trucks (+40 per cent).

Conversely, removal trucks registered the largest increase in searches, up 35 per cent YoY, ahead of vacuum tankers (+19 per cent), ex-military trucks (+17 per cent), spreaders (+16 per cent), tankers (+15 per cent), tray top drop sides (+11 per cent), catering trucks (+8 per cent), livestock (+3 per cent), tipping tray trucks (+2 per cent), and prime movers (+1 per cent).
